I was so desperate I did try to connect AirTurn with two Nexus 7 tablets at the same time. So I can obviously confirm this does not work.
BUT as posted by "Popoff" up to 8 Bluetooth devices can form a network called a piconet. One of these devices is designated as master and all other devices are slaves.
If you need to connect more devices two piconets can be connected by bridging - where one of the slaves acts as the master for its own piconet. Such a network of piconets is called a scatternet.
